Questions to Ask Before Hiring
- → For GAF Energy: Ask specifically how post-installation support works, who your direct contact will be for activation issues, and what their typical response time is after the system is installed but before it's activated
- → For GAF Energy: Request a detailed timeline showing expected duration for each phase including permitting, installation, inspection, and utility interconnection approval
- → For Modern Air: Confirm whether they service your specific equipment brand and ask about parts availability for your system age
- → Ask both contractors for references from projects completed in the past six months to verify current service quality

Not all licensed contractors are created equal. While a valid license is the baseline requirement in California, contractors can vary significantly in experience, insurance coverage, and customer satisfaction.
- Experience matters: A contractor with 15+ years of experience has likely encountered and solved problems that newer contractors haven't faced yet.
- Workers' compensation protects you: If a contractor without workers' comp insurance has an employee injured on your property, you could be held liable.
- Reviews reveal patterns: Individual reviews can be misleading, but patterns across many reviews often reveal a contractor's true strengths and weaknesses.
- Bond amounts vary: A contractor's bond provides financial protection if they fail to complete work as agreed. Higher bonds offer more protection.
Taking time to compare contractors on these factors can save you from costly mistakes and help ensure your project is completed by a qualified professional.
